Understanding Sash Windows
Before diving into reconditioning services, it's crucial to understand what sash windows are. These are conventional windows consisting of one or more movable panels, called "sashes," that are framed in a structure. Sash windows can be vertically opening or horizontally sliding and are normally made from wood, although modern-day variations might utilize materials like PVCu or aluminum.
Typical Issues with Sash Windows
| Problem | Description |
|---|---|
| Draughty | Poor seals can result in significant heat loss. |
| Sticking | Paint buildup and warping can cause sashes to stick. |
| Decaying | Timber decay due to moisture accumulation. |
| Broken Glass | Cracked or shattered glass compromises security. |
| Inefficient | Single glazing uses poor insulation and energy effectiveness. |
Benefits of Sash Window Refurbishing
The refurbishing of sash windows features a myriad of benefits. Here are some compelling reasons to consider these services:
- Aesthetic Enhancement: Refurbishing can restore the original beauty of the windows, preserving historic significance and architectural stability.
- Improved Energy Efficiency: With upgraded draft-proofing and secondary glazing options, you can substantially decrease energy expenses.
- Increased Property Value: Well-maintained sash windows can boost the overall value of a home, making it more appealing to possible buyers.
- Sustainability: Refurbishing existing windows is an ecologically friendly option compared to replacement, minimizing waste.
- Conservation of Character: Retaining original functions assists keep the character and beauty of a residential or commercial property.
The Refurbishing Process
The process of refurbishing sash windows involves a number of essential actions:
| Step | Description |
|---|---|
| Initial Assessment | Professional assessment of the condition of the windows. |
| Repairs | Dealing with any structural damage, consisting of replacing rotten lumber. |
| Stripping | Removing old paint and sealants to prepare the surface. |
| Glazing | Replacing any broken glass and upgrading to energy-efficient alternatives where required. |
| Draft-Proofing | Installing weatherstripping or secondary glazing to enhance insulation. |
| Ending up | Repainting or staining the windows to restore their aesthetic appeal. |
What to Expect from Sash Window Refurbishing Services
When property owners choose sash window refurbishing, several aspects come into play. Here are some essential expectations:
- Duration: The procedure can take anywhere from a few days to numerous weeks, depending upon the number of windows and the degree of repairs required.
- Expense: Refurbishing costs can differ based on location, provider, and the condition of the windows. Property owners can expect to invest anywhere from ₤ 300 to ₤ 1,200 per window, depending on these factors.
- Quality of Materials: Reputable refurbishing services use premium, resilient products that ensure longevity and performance.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
1. How frequently should sash windows be reconditioned?
Sash windows need to typically be evaluated every 5-10 years for indications of damage, wear, and effectiveness. Routine upkeep can extend the life of your windows.
2. Can I recondition my sash windows myself?
While some minor upkeep tasks can be done by property owners, it is normally advised to work with specialists for refurbishment to guarantee quality and longevity.
3. Is it essential to change the glass throughout refurbishment?
Not constantly. If the glass is undamaged and energy-efficient, it can often be maintained. However, damaged or single-glazed panels may require replacement for better energy performance.
4. How much does sash window refurbishment expense?
Expenses can range substantially based on the place, condition of the windows, and the specific services needed. Homeowners must expect a variety from ₤ 300 to ₤ 1,200 per window.
